Your tasks:
- Coordination of development and certification tests
- Development of a flight test program for a CS/FAR23 commuter aircraft
- Development of flight test cards
- Definition of flight test instrumentation
- Coordination/planning of aircraft modifications
- Development of procedures and manoeuvres for flight test cards
- Preparation and conduction of ground- and flight tests
- Classification of test hazards and risk mitigation procedures
- Data reduction and qualified real-time/post flight analysis
- Compilation of test reports
- Participation during onsite and offsite test campaigns
